Hello all,
I've been testing the new UI out for a little while now, I really like where this new UI is going.
There's a few accessibility issues that should be looked into, ideally at some point before it goes live. I've compiled a list of the current accessibility issues for screen reader users below:

The following are not specific to any area of the UI.
Near the top of the page there are two expandable menu dropdowns that do not have labels.

These issues are specific to when viewing a sound stand-alone.
The player controls while looking at a sound standalone don't seem to have labels attached to them.
There is a series of 5 buttons above the main sound title that also do not have labels.
There are two buttons below the sound title header that also do not have labels.
The rating controls do not have labels.
Below the download sound link, there are 4 additional links that do not have labels.
Somewhere in the attribution section, it should tell you which attribution license governs this sound's use, in addition to the brief summery instead of having to click away.
The following are specific to the sound search/browser with results loaded.
Somewhere near a sound's header, there is a graphical element, I'm not quite sure how it shows up to a sighted person. It acts as the play button, this does not have a label.
There are two buttons near the time counter that do not have labels.
